#1 Don’t Get Rid of Your Snow Tires Yet
Even though we’re hopeful it won’t snow anymore, we could still see snow in April so it’s a good idea to leave your snow tires on for just a little while longer.

#2 Stay Alert for Slippery Roads + Sand
April showers bring May flowers, but it also means the rain has made roads slippery.  Use caution when driving in rainy weather.  Keep an eye out for potholes because chances are, the puddle is hiding one!  Also, be aware of leftover sand, salt, and gravel on the roads; they can cause a noticeable reduction in tire grip, so slow down when making turns.

#3 Keep an Eye Out for Children + Cyclists

The nicer weather means more people will be on the roads, such as children playing or cyclists riding their bike around town.  Drive with caution and always be aware of who’s around you.

#4 Change Your Windshield Wipers

The freezing temperatures during the winter months can reduce the effectiveness of your wiper blades.  It’s a good idea to replace your wipers each spring so that you have clear visibility during the rainy days.

#5 Look Out for Animals

Many animals hibernate during the winter months and will now be on the move in spring.  Slow down in rural areas or where animal traffic is high to prevent animal deaths and damage to your car.
